Transaction d41aa8029637fea7de3bb37bc783612e88c94095c73bbd74a1a3524d52538eae

2 Input
2 Outputs
  • d41aa8029637fea7de3bb37bc783612e88c94095c73bbd74a1a3524d52538eae:0
  • value  4515853
    address  142X9gzu2RezwtJ4z3JkTLsN5Agx5r3oFy
  • d41aa8029637fea7de3bb37bc783612e88c94095c73bbd74a1a3524d52538eae:1
  • value  17984
    address  12WzJpZg7NoVRDNWm3zutYZD1LfuPNUVhc